The number one thing you should expect from a talent agency is that they represent you honestly, and diligently. Or is that two things? A powerful talent agency behind you, seeking out great roles and doggedly getting your name out there is indeed one in a million. It is very difficult to get signed to one that will do all this for you and have the track record, reputation, and contacts to make it truly mean something.
It is the opinion of some that it is actually the talent agency, and not the studio, that pulls the puppet strings in Hollywood. A prominent talent agency with an A-list roster can literally be the catalyst responsible for bringing about the production of a film. One lunch with a couple of executives, a pitch is made which includes the combined box office draw of Angelina Jolie and Kevin Costner (an unlikely scenario to be sure), and a year later they release a new hit movie.
The talent agency has power because the studios want they people that they represent. Actors who want to make a living acting dream of being represented by a talent agency like this because they know that even though the quality of the projects is not always what might be expected from independent productions who search for and use their own pools of talent, the attraction of earning five and six figures for a film role is impossible to resist.
